Directions to Jock Sabie Lodge
Jock Sabie Lodge is located in the small town of Sabie in the Mpumalanga province. The area is dense with vegetation and geological formations. Close by is the Kruger National Park where you can view the Big Five, and there are a number of dams in the area for boating and fishing.
From Johannesburg / Pretoria
Route 1
Follow the Witbank highway from Johannesburg to Belfast (N4). You pay a nominal fee at the tollgate at Middelburg. From Belfast (R540), turn to Dullstroom, then to Lyndenburg. From Lyndenburg, travel over the Long Tom Pass to Sabie (R37) to Sabie.
Route 2
From Pretoria, follow the Witbank highway (N40 to Belfast. You pay a tollgate fee outside Pretoria and at Middelburg. From Belfast (R540), turn to Dullstroom, then to Lyndenburg. From Lyndenburg, continue over the Long Tom Pass (R37) to Sabie.
Route 3
As per above, but from Belfast, continue to Nelspruit on the N4. You pay a tollgate fee before Nelspruit. From Nelspruit, turn to Sabie (R37). All routes are about 350 kilometres (217.5 miles) from Johannesburg or Pretoria.
From Sabie
From the R37 you enter town. You arrive at a stop sign just after the BP garage. Cross over until you reach a T-junction with the Standard Bank opposite and turn left. Drive for approximately 50 metres and turn left before the Engen Garage to Jock's reception office.
